Learning and Development Advisor

Staff Engagement Project; Full-time, fixed-term, 3 year appointment (part-time considered)
Reference number: 83978753

About the position

An exciting opportunity has come up for a Learning and Development Advisor to join the Bond Staff Engagement project. As part of the team responsible for professional development and wellbeing, the Learning and Development Advisor will manage and coordinate the organisation wide professional development program for the University. Commencing at an exciting time, the position will be involved in new professional development projects such as the Leadership Program and streamlining the professional development offerings across the University. 

About the person

The successful candidate will have:

  • A degree in Human Resources, organisational development, or a related field.
  • Extensive experience in learning and development program management, design, and delivery.
  • Experience in training needs analysis, analysing feedback and other data and creating reports and recommendations.
  • Excellent client service skills and the ability to liaise with a range of stakeholders.
  • Self-motivation and a continuous improvement mind set.

Salary details

This is a great opportunity to join an excellent team at Bond University which also offers a vibrant campus with state-of-the-art facilities in a picturesque location. Other benefits include free parking, discounted gym access, bulk-billing medical centre on campus and excellent professional development opportunities. 

The salary range for this full-time position is $87,985 to $94,963 per annum (full-time equivalent) plus 10.5% superannuation. Applications will also be considered from candidates seeking a part-time appointment at a minimum 80% FTE (30 hours per week), salary pro-rata based on FTE.
